Well, first, get out of windows. Make sure rawrite is in the same
directory with the disk images you wish to copy (boot1440.bin, root.bin,
base14-1.bin, base14-2.bin, and base14-3.bin). Copy one image to each of
five formated disketts. To do this type rawrite at the dos prompt. You
will be prompted for an input file and an output file. The input file
should be one of the above .bin files. The output file/device should be
a:, unless your 3 1/2" drive is b:.
Once you have made these five disks, boot your computer with the boot disk
and follow the directions. I would also suggest that you print out the
installation directions (find them in the same place as the above disk
images) as they will be very helpful.
